CAR MC˛ committee completes marathon certification session |
|
News Release by Canadian Association of Rocketry MC2 Motor Certification Committee
|
|
Friday, April 18, 2008 |
|
LETHBRIDGE, Alberta CAN — The Canadian Association of Rocketry’s Motor Certification Committee kicked off the 2008 flying season in a marathon certification session that ran for 5 consecutive days in April. More than 150 HPR motors, totaling over 350,000 Newton seconds of impulse were fired.

Next CP Technologies rocket motor course to be held May 1-4 |
|
News Release by CP Technologies
|
|
Saturday, April 05, 2008 |
|
CASPER, Wyoming USA — The next CP Technologies solid rocket motor design course will be May 1st through May 4th, 2008 in Casper, Wyoming. The class costs $195 and includes the "How To Make Amateur Rockets" 2nd Edition bookset, all motor/propellant materials and lunches.
